Transaction 85fd8438ec6b626ce2aab79e12b0e3dc52ee5512190cc78162612e0fe3a75da5
1 Input
1 Output
-
85fd8438ec6b626ce2aab79e12b0e3dc52ee5512190cc78162612e0fe3a75da5:0
- value
- 18571198
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1664246903bcd2c520809746621b0671aace66c2 OP_EQUAL
- address
- 33jQkmVgkCq61Sau4WaR277ywc7pAsQCbj